Transaction 586373ab60561c745113b1068fff4c4f0a8adf27d9a8483eaf65c1819906d99f

1 Input
2 Outputs
  • 586373ab60561c745113b1068fff4c4f0a8adf27d9a8483eaf65c1819906d99f:0
  • value  2922760
    address  3PHu7Z1dtRYbeum2SNWFCA4Fmq8r3UeXdQ
  • 586373ab60561c745113b1068fff4c4f0a8adf27d9a8483eaf65c1819906d99f:1
  • value  255557
    address  bc1qyycpmjsgwk3jwrenrles06hmazpj2twvssqu9g